The Final Game in Nishinomiya

They have already secured a spot in the playoffs, but this is also an important game that will determine their final ranking. Judging from the playoff regulations, it seems unlikely that any games will be held in Nishinomiya, so Saturday the 22nd will probably be the last one.

In Closing

They have been based in Nishinomiya for eight seasons since 2015. Although they are in B2, they finish near the top every year and have a strong home record, so I think they will put on an exciting battle in their final game.
